Rail interests tried to suppress Russell’s muckraking accounts of the industry even before they were published. This 1912 collection of magazine articles about monopoly, financial speculation, mismanagement, price-fixing, and cavalier neglect of worker safety includes “The Romance of Death Avenue, ” “Speaking of Widows and Orphans, ” and “What the Law Does for Us.”

Charles Edward Russell (1860-1941) was an American journalist, biographer, politician, and activist. He was a Socialist Party leader and one of the founders of the NAACP. His many books include the Pulitzer Prize-winning biography The American Orchestra and Theodore Thomas (1927).
